Fantasy Analysis
Bryan Bickell had been a terror in the 2013 Stanley Cup playoffs until the first two games of the Stanley Cup finals where he has no points and only two shots on goal against the Bruins. He registered five goals, four assists and 24 shots on goal during an eight-game span from the final three games of the Western Conference semifinals against the Detroit Red Wings through all five games of the Western Conference finals against the Los Angeles Kings. Bryan Bickell will need to show his stuff this season if he wants to be in the lineup, particularly with Daniel Carcillo in a Hawk uniform. Bickell found himself as a healthy scratch on a few occassions and his overall numbers went down from 37 points to 24. Remarkably, 15 of those 24 points came in his last 28 games. That late season spurt earned him playing time in the Hawks' playoff series against Phoenix. But he might need to morph his game into more of a ruffian's role to salvage his spot for this season. He could deliver a 25-point, 100-PIM, 175-hit season if he can recover his game. (Updated 8/14/12)
